11/20/2024Work order #11060446 created for the labor shop and cement finishers to improve the curb cut at the intersection of Main and Mathews was completed on 11/19/2024 and closed on 11/20/2024. This task cost $5,946.03.
-
12/15/2023Work order #11081274 for Engineering Services to design an ADA compliant curb cut for bicycles traveling east-west at the intersection of Main & Mathews was completed on 11/16/2023 and closed on 12/15/2023. This task cost $870.25.

Description
Bicycle lanes, paths, parking and repair stations all help to make the campus more bicycle-friendly, and encourages campus users to travel and commute by bike. The University is working to improve existing features, and aims to create a network of high quality infrastructure that supports, encourages, and enables safe bicycling behavior.
